Gospel Verses about the Word – What Does the Bible Say?

1. Thy Word have I hid in mine heart, that I might not sin against Thee. Psalms 119:11
2. The entrance of Thy Words giveth light; It giveth understanding unto the simple. Psalms 119:130
3. Man shall not live by bread alone, but by every Word that proceedeth out of the mouth of God. Matthew 4:4
4. Heaven and earth shall pass away, but My Words shall not pass away. Matthew 24:35
5. In the beginning was the Word, and the Word was with God, and the Word was God. And the Word was made flesh, and dwelt among us, (and we beheld His glory, the glory as of the only begotten of the Father, full of grace and truth. John 1:1,14
6. The Words that I speak unto you, they are spirit and they are life. John 6:63
7. Now ye are clean through the Word which I have spoken unto you. John 15:3
8. Study to show thyself approved unto God, a workman that needeth not to be ashamed, rightly dividing the Word of Truth. 2 Timothy 2:15

9. For the word of God is quick and powerful, and sharper than any two edged sword, piercing even to the dividing asunder of the soul and spirit and of the joins and marrow and is a discerner of the thoughts and intents of the heart. Hebrews 4:12
10. As newborn babes, desire the sincere milk of the Word, that ye may grow thereby. 1 Peter 2:2
